About This Book

The sun beats down as tiny hands carefully plant bright marigold seeds in the warm earth. A gentle breeze carries whispers of ancient stories from the Yucatán, but suddenly, a mysterious shadow appears near the garden. What secret is about to be uncovered?

Quick Assessment

This beautifully illustrated early reader introduces children ages 5 to 8 to the rich cultural heritage of the Maya people through the story of a young healer tending marigolds. The narrative gently weaves themes of tradition, nature, and discovery in a simple yet engaging way, suitable for first and second graders. There is no intense content, making it a safe and enriching read for young children.

Why we rated Marigolds for Doña Remedios 6C

Marigolds for Doña Remedios is written at a Level 1-2 reading level across 22 pages. Strong independent readers around grade 2.5 can typically handle this book on their own; with parent or teacher support, Marigolds for Doña Remedios works for readers up to grade 3.5.

We rate Marigolds for Doña Remedios as 6C ("Clear") because the content sits in the "Gentle" range — no conflict beyond everyday childhood experiences. Across our four dimensions (emotional, physical, social, thematic) the book reads as evenly gentle; no single dimension stands out as a concern.

No specific content flags were raised by community reviewers, which is consistent with the gentle intensity score.

Thematically, Marigolds for Doña Remedios explores healers, marigolds, mayas, multicultural, and family — these threads give the book room to mean different things to different readers.
